To effectively deal with bifold door issues, one need to first identify their causes. Below are prospective reasons for each common problem:

Jamming or Sticking
Dirt or particles in the trackMisaligned hingesWarped doors due to humidityLack of lubrication on moving parts
Misalignment
Improper installationShifting of the building's foundationUse on hinges or tracksExtreme force during operation
Sound During Operation
Lack of lubricationHarmed or used roller wheelsDirt buildup in the trackLoose screws or hardware
Spaces or Leaks
Harmed weatherstrippingWarping of the door panelsInstallation errorsAge and wear of materials
Use and Tear
Ecological elements (humidity, sun exposure)Infrequent maintenanceLow-grade productsHeavy use in time
Trouble with Latching
Misalignment of the latch and strike plateLoose hardwareDeformed door panelsMechanical failure of the lock componentTroubleshooting Bifold Doors
When faced with bifold door misalignment door difficulties, it's important to take an organized method to identify and resolve them efficiently. Here's a step-by-step guide to repair and fix typical issues:
Step 1: Inspect for Visible DamageAnalyze the doors, tracks, and hardware for any visible signs of damage or wear.Examine for bent tracks or broken panels.Action 2: Clean the TracksUse a vacuum or a soft brush to eliminate any dirt, dust, or particles from the tracks.Wipe the tracks with a damp fabric to ensure they are clear.Action 3: Lubricate Moving PartsApply a silicone-based lubricant to the rollers and tracks.Prevent utilizing grease as it can draw in dirt and gunk.Step 4: Check Alignment and AdjustEnsure the doors are properly lined up by checking their position in the track.Change the hinges, screws, or rollers if needed.Step 5: Repair or Replace Damaged PartsReplace any broken hinges, rollers, or weatherstripping.Consider changing the whole door if damage is comprehensive.Step 6: Test the OperationOpen and close the doors numerous times to guarantee they are operating efficiently.Take note of any sounds or resistance throughout operation.Maintaining Bifold Doors

A1: It is recommended to clean and lube bifold doors a minimum of two times a year for optimal performance.
Q2: What type of lubricant is best for bifold doors?
A2: A silicone-based lube is best as it wards off dirt and does not accumulate like grease.
Q3: What if my bifold doors are still sticking after cleaning and lubricating?
A3: If sticking continues, examine for misalignment or endure the rollers, and think about adjusting or changing those parts.
Q4: How can I prevent water leaks from my bifold doors?
A4: Regularly examine and replace weatherstripping, and make sure correct setup to prevent water seepage.
